##### **Requirements**

* you are competent in at least one of the following web application frameworks and languages. This could include:
* VueJS + Javascript/HTML/CSS,
* React + Typescript/HTML/CSS,
* Django + Python,
* NETCore + C#,
* Spring Boot + Java,
* Laravel/Symfony/CakePHP
* Express (or similar) + Node.js.
* as a senior developer, you may have experience using appropriate database technologies in applicable use cases. Skills could include:
* Relational databases (such as MySQL, PostgreSQL etc)
* NoSQL databases (such as DynamoDB, MongoDB etc)
* Deploying databases to cloud service providers like AWS or Azure
* you enjoy working closely with product owners, designers, and other developers to create a truly delightful application experience
* you have a good understanding of, or willingness to learn, Agile principles.
* you have a desire to advise and mentor others, including junior team members, and this is something you want to develop further.
* you are a strong communicator, and comfortable with explaining complex technical concepts to non-technical clients.
* you have a desire to learn how to develop with AWS cloud infrastructure.
* you have experience writing automated tests for web applications.
* Due to the nature of the role, for example where the consultants are required to visit clients onsite on a regular basis, evidence of double vaccination against COVID-19 is required unless you have evidence of a medical exemption.
* You're an Australian citizen or hold a current visa to work in Australia.

##### **Benefits**

Our culture and ecosystem are important to us. If our purpose, vision and
culture resonate with you, reach out to us. And in addition to that we also
have a few other perks;

* Transparent salary structure with rates above the Award, ranging between $75 000 - $135 000 depending on capability levels.
* Flexible working arrangements – This could be part-time work, or selecting which will be your office days when we can return to an office again.
* Remote work with the option to work in our Sydney or Melbourne office.
* Access to your own personal development coach.
* Paid Parental Leave
* 6 weeks Paid Parental Leave at full salary for primary carer (not including government-funded parental leave).
* 2 weeks Paid Parental Leave at full salary for the secondary carer.
* Continuation of superannuation payments whilst on paid and unpaid Parental Leave.
* Opportunities to purchase leave.
* Giving back. About 10% of our profits go directly toward our non-profit partners, including One Child and our paid volunteer days with Cause Corps, our not-for-profit micro-volunteering organisation whose mission is to "make doing good a daily habit."
